Abstract
A folding device and a movable platform are provided, the folding device comprises a first connecting piece (10), a second connecting piece (11), a third connecting piece (12), a fourth connecting piece (13) and a braking piece (14); the first connecting piece (10), the second connecting piece (11), the third connecting piece (12) and the fourth connecting piece (13) are sequentially hinged to form a four-bar linkage; when the four-bar linkage is at the dead point position, the fourth connecting piece (13) is close to the second connecting piece (11); the braking part (14) is arranged on the four-bar mechanism, and the braking part (14) is linked with the four-bar mechanism to block the fourth connecting piece (13) from being far away from the second connecting piece (11). The folding device can be folded to the dead point position through one-time folding operation and locks the four-bar linkage mechanism at the dead point position, so that the operation convenience can be improved, and the operation is completed synchronously at one time, so that the omission of secondary operation is avoided, and the safety and reliability of the folding device can be improved.
